The Face Comparison AI Model by WorqHat, powered by ImageCon V2, is designed to determine if a face in one image matches a face in another image. This system compares faces regardless of variations in expression, facial hair, and age. It provides confidence level estimates for predictions using probabilities or confidence scores. Users should consider the confidence threshold appropriate for their specific use case to balance the trade-off between missed detections and false alarms. The Face Comparison AI Model by WorqHat, powered by ImageCon V2, offers the tools and capabilities to compare faces and determine potential matches.

Read more at https://docs.worqhat.com/ai-models/image-analysis/face-analysis

Parameters

ParameterTypeDescription
source_imageFile or stringThe source image to be compared. It can be a File object or a URL or base64 encoded image data. This is a required parameter.
target_imageFile or stringThe target image to be compared. It can be a File object or a URL or base64 encoded image data. This is a required parameter.

Initialize AI Modules

const worqhat = require('worqhat');

var config = new worqhat.Configuration({
    apiKey: "your-api-key",
    debug: true,
    max_retries: 3,
});

worqhat.initializeApp(config);

let ai = worqhat.ai();

Implementation

ai.analyseImages.compareFaces({
    target_image: "./image-2.jpeg",
    source_image: "./image-3.JPG"
}).then((response) => {
    console.log(response);
    console.log(response.data);
}).catch((error) => {
    console.log(error);
});